<i>Heortia vitessoides</i> Infests <i>Aquilaria sinensis</i>: A Systematic Review of Climate Drivers, Management Strategies, and Molecular Mechanisms
<i>Heortia vitessoides</i> Moore (Lepidoptera: Pyralidae), the dominant outbreak defoliator of <i>Aquilaria sinensis</i> (Myrtales: Thymelaeaceae, the agarwood-producing tree), poses a severe threat to the sustainable development of the agarwood industry. Current research has...
